Motorola MVME147SB-1
Technical Specifications
- Microprocessor: MC68030 32-bit microprocessor.
- Main Memory: Onboard DRAM (capacity varies by specific build).
- Non-Volatile Storage: Battery-backed SRAM and EPROM/Flash firmware storage.
- Bus Interface: IEEE 1014-1987 compliant VMEbus interface.
Functional Features
- System Integration: Integrates the MC68030 processor, memory controller, and VME interface logic.
- Debug Support: Onboard 147Bug debug monitor firmware simplifies system boot and low-level hardware diagnostics.
- Expansion: Supports IndustryPack (IP) modules for flexible I/O expansion.
- Serial Communications: Dual serial ports supporting RS-232 standards.
Application Scenarios
Legacy industrial automation systems, early distributed control systems (DCS), laboratory test equipment, and communication base station control nodes.
Performance Parameters
- VME Standard: Supports A24/A32 addressing and D8/D16/D32 data transfers.
- Environmental Tolerance: Standard industrial temperature and humidity ranges.
Material Composition
Industrial-grade PCB populated with MC68030 processor, DRAM chips, and discrete logic components.
Structural Characteristics
Standard 6U VME Eurocard form factor with P1/P2 backplane connectors and front-panel status indicators.
Working Principle
The MC68030 processor executes instructions and manages the local bus. Discrete ASICs handle VME bus arbitration, memory refresh, and serial communication, translating local bus transactions to the VME backplane.
